Emily Asher's Debut CD featuring Garden Party and EAQ by Emily Asher
Trombonist and vocalist Emily Asher is recording her debut CD with a dynamic New Orleans style early swing band and jazz quartet.

Music Crossing Borders: Bringing Music and Music Education Across the Globe by Rachel Phillips
Music Crossing Borders provides high energy, interactive assemblies designed to expose children of all ages to music from around the globe.
